cs_sidalilo
Messages postés108Date d'inscriptionmardi 28 février 2006StatutMembreDernière intervention 9 juillet 2013
-
21 févr. 2013 à 09:53
sp40
Messages postés1276Date d'inscriptionmardi 28 octobre 2003StatutContributeurDernière intervention 3 juillet 2015
-
25 févr. 2013 à 09:42
bonjour
j'ai une table agent(MAT) et une autre table service([Code service) et j'ai extrait une autre table details aprés de faire le schéma de mcd j'ai une table affectation(Mat,code service,date)
tel que un agent est affecté à un seul service dans la journée ainsi un servie est affecté à un seul agent dans la journée mais l'agent peut affecté à plusieurs services dans des dates différentes même le service peut être affecté à plusieurs agents dans dates différentes donc le problème c'est que dans la base de données lorsque lorsque l'utilisateur veut modifier un enregistrement dans la table affectation ex:
table affectation
N° MAT code service date
1 M1 C1 D1
2 M2 C2 D1
3 M3 C3 D1
en cas on veut modifier le 1 telque M1 est affecté à C2 dans D1 il nous donne ca:
N° MAT code service date
1 M1 C2 D1
2 M2 C2 D1
3 M3 C3 D1
mais C2 faut affecté à un seul agent dans une date le problème est ce que j'empêche l'utilisateur a modifier l'enregistrement 1 que s'il supprime le 2 ou le laisser de modifier mais je remplace automatiquement le C1 dans la ligne 2 qui il nous donne ca:
N° MAT code service date
1 M1 C2 D1
2 M2 C1 D1
3 M3 C3 D1
cs_sidalilo
Messages postés108Date d'inscriptionmardi 28 février 2006StatutMembreDernière intervention 9 juillet 2013 24 févr. 2013 à 16:09
bonjour
merci pour votre attention et reponse
j'ai fait une petite application en delphi 7 avec base de donnée mysql biensur j'ai creé une source de données mysql et je l'ai connecté avec adoconnection en delphi ca marche maintenant je veux mettre cette application fonctionne dans les pc client et recupere les données a partir d'un serveur dont la base de données est s'existe est ce que je creer une source de données à chaque client ou il suffit de creer une source de donnée dans le pc serveur et installer l'application dans les pc clients ou commnet afin de travailler sous reseau
merci bien